It all started with a gift for Mom! YankeeCandles are a lovely scented candle company that first started in 1969. Their founder, Michael Kittredge, did not have much money and decided to make a gift for his mum for Christmas. He melted down some wax crayons and made a candle and after some interest from the locals the business grew and grew. It is now the largest US manufacturer of scented candles.
They now produce a variety of different products which I will expand on later but The Housewarmer candle is probably what can be described as their signature product. This was introduced in 1995 and is a scented candle in a jar. It comes in three different sizes, small, medium and large.
